Today, brands are being challenged like never before. Consumers are exercising their spending power, supporting or withdrawing from brands, not only based on the quality of their products and services, but on how they are made and provided, and on their track record of social responsibility. Many brands are re-examining how they do business and rethinking their brand stories.

What is your brand’s story?
Is it connecting with your audience?
Is it leading to sales?

In this webinar hosted by the Pace University Small Business Development Center (SBDC), Margaret Kim, Adjunct Professor at Pace's Lubin School of Business, will outline the elements and process of brand story development and how to craft and tell compelling, authentic stories that connect with your audience and lead to sales
